Caledonia Mining to Focus on Zimbabwean Gold Over Share Buyback

Caledonia Mining Corp. announced its strategic focus will be on expanding its gold projects in Zimbabwe, foregoing share buybacks. CEO Mark Learmonth stated this capital allocation decision is driven by the expectation that returns from these growth investments will significantly exceed those from share repurchases, aiming to utilize generated cash for long-term shareholder growth.

Analysis

Caledonia Mining Corp. has publicly clarified its capital allocation strategy, explicitly prioritizing investment in its Zimbabwean gold projects over initiating a share buyback program. According to CEO Mark Learmonth, the decision is purely return-driven, with management confident that the returns from these growth projects will be "much higher" than those achievable through share repurchases. This signals a strategic commitment to reinvesting internally generated cash flow to fund asset expansion and create long-term shareholder value, a move that has been met with a strongly positive sentiment score of 0.7 for the company's ticker (CMCL). The announcement provides clear corporate guidance on the company's fundamental focus, shifting the value proposition from immediate capital returns to long-term operational growth within the commodities sector.
